Establishing Your Sales Funnel

To achieve optimal results in lead generation, it’s vital to create a sales funnel rather than just engaging in prospecting directly. A sales funnel categorizes prospects based on their level of interest, allowing you to tailor your approach to meet them where they are and convert them into clients.

Think of the funnel in terms of Top of Funnel (TOFU), Middle of Funnel (MOFU), and Bottom of Funnel (BOFU). Your strategy shifts as prospects progress through these stages.

At the top of the funnel (TOFU), you focus on educating and engaging prospects rather than making direct sales pitches. In the middle of the funnel (MOFU), you provide more information to prospects evaluating their options without employing hard-selling tactics. At the bottom of the funnel (BOFU), where prospects are ready to take action, you use direct calls-to-action to prompt them to schedule consultations or take the next step.

7 Strategies for Lead Generation

Once you grasp the basics of sales funnels, it’s time to explore lead generation strategies. Here are some digital marketing techniques that are currently effective: 

Identify a Specialized Niche

If your law firm marketing targets a broad audience, it essentially reaches no one. The initial step is to pinpoint a niche.

The more specific your niche, the better. Here’s an example of narrowing down a niche:

Professionals > Blue collar professionals > warehouse managers > warehouse managers in South Carolina

Although it may seem daunting to specialize and potentially alienate some potential clients, understanding the power of niches is key. Targeting a specific niche enables you to tailor your messaging more precisely, eliminating guesswork and allowing for more focused communication with prospects.

Ultimately, it’s more advantageous to be a prominent figure in a smaller niche than a lesser-known entity in a vast market. Specializing helps you stand out in a smaller, more dedicated community.

Define Your Ideal Lead

After identifying your niche, create a lead persona document outlining your ideal client. Answer questions like:

  • Where does your ideal client reside?
  • What is their occupation?
  • What income bracket are they in?
  • Describe their family situation.
  • What are their main challenges and desires?

By delving into specifics, you can enhance your marketing strategy and content creation to better appeal to your target audience. 

Develop a Unique Selling Proposition (USP)

A successful marketing strategy hinges on a Unique Selling Proposition (USP) that highlights what sets you apart as an attorney. Use a template like:

“I help [niche] achieve [desire] without [pain].” “

For instance: “I assist anxious fathers in gaining custody of their children, ensuring they never miss important milestones like games or recitals.”

A compelling USP like this carries more impact than a generic statement. The right USP can transform your marketing efforts significantly.

Establish a Website

Equipped with a niche, ideal lead profile, and USP, you are ready to develop a website or revamp your current one. These elements will help you craft a more tailored site.

Ensure your website is straightforward. Focus on clarity and speed, removing distractions to engage your target audience effectively. The objective is to convert site visitors into leads by prompting them to take specific actions.

In 2022, many attorneys employ a simple lead magnet opt-in strategy, involving:

  • Attracting visitors to the website.
  • Offering a free lead magnet such as a PDF or guide.
  • Requesting the visitor’s name and email address in exchange for the lead magnet.
  • Implementing an automated follow-up sequence with emails or calls to nurture the lead.

This approach, while straightforward, is effective by providing value upfront and building trust with prospects.

Invest in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

While paid traffic is valuable, organic traffic obtained through SEO is essential for sustained lead generation success. Consider hiring an SEO service to conduct a marketing audit, develop a tailored strategy, execute it, and provide regular reports to track progress.

Launch a Pay-Per-Click (PPC) Campaign

In conjunction with building organic traffic through SEO, initiate PPC campaigns to drive targeted traffic to your site. Employ the lead magnet opt-in method and use platforms like Facebook and Google to reach specific audiences based on demographics and search intent.

Utilize remarketing efforts to stay top-of-mind with prospects after they interact with your ads, boosting conversion rates.

Use Paid Lead Generation Services

While not a standalone solution, paid lead generation services can complement organic methods. Several reputable services, such as Avvo, Nolo, and LegalZoom, offer different features and pricing options.
